Hockey Cranes Advance to Semifinals Despite Losing to South Africa

by Rose Agwang
1 minutes read

The Hockey Cranes of Uganda have advanced to the semifinals of the Paris 2024 Olympics Qualifiers despite losing 11-0 to South Africa in their final Pool B match.

Uganda entered the game knowing that a loss to South Africa would not necessarily deny them a place in the semifinals, but they were determined to avoid losing by a large margin.

Although the Hockey Cranes did end up losing by a big margin, they still managed to qualify for the semifinals as Pool B runners-up thanks to their superior goal difference over Zimbabwe and Nigeria.

Uganda’s only win in Pool B came as a forfeit victory against Nigeria, who failed to show up for their match against the Hockey Cranes.

This forfeit victory gave Uganda a 5-0 win, which ultimately proved to be the deciding factor in their qualification for the semifinals.

In the semifinals, Uganda will face Pool A leaders Egypt, who won all of their pool games. South Africa, the Pool B winners, will face Ghana in the other semifinal.

Both semifinals will be played on Friday.
